Answers For Questions In The Comments:
1) I can do Paypal donations in addition to Amazon. Sure. After I fix all the bugs ;-)
2) Hosting graphics. Eventually, I plan on *trying* to code in the ability to have us hold graphics and then ftp them to your blog when you apply them... a la Blogger. Down the line though. The traffic from the site as is right now is almost enough to make me go over my monthly bandwith allotment, so I can't host graphics.
3) I track who applies what skins already (That's how I get the # downloaded count). I'm not sure if people would object to letting skin authors see who has used their skins. Thoughts?
4) What we do with your Blogger username and password is store it, encrypted, in a database. Then, we use that information to talk to Blogger to get your posts for previewing skins, to get a list of your blogs so that you can choose one to apply a skin to, and to apply a skin to your blog. That's it. I never see what your password is, and neither does anyone else. There's just no reason to. I can't make you trust me, but I can try ;-)
